
Lakers fly by the Rockets to clinch the 3rd seed
The Lakers (50-31) played the Rockets (52-29) tonight at home at Crypto.com Arena. It wasn’t quite the bout it would’ve seemed like on paper because all of Houston’s starters, minus Jalen Green, were out tonight.
Los Angeles came into the night knowing that with only two games remaining, they had to win one game to clinch the 3rd seed. With homecourt advantage in the first round on the line, the Lakers answered the call.

Typical Luka Masterpiece
With the playoffs around the corner, the newest Lakers player is getting very comfortable and very hot. Yet again, Doncic dominated the first quarter and set the game off on the right foot. Luka recorded 15 points, four rebounds, and three assists on 5/8 shooting.
That was just the beginning, as he finished the game with 39 points. Tonight was yet another example of Luka’s ever-growing comfortability. He has been averaging 32 PPG over his last six games, and with the closure he got in Dallas Wednesday night, his chemistry with his Lakers teammates is at an all-time high.

LeBron Injury Scare
In the 3rd quarter, on a non-contact play, LeBron seemed to have tweaked his lower body and came out of the movement grimacing. Once he hit the sidelines, he was attended to by the Lakers’ medical staff, who wrapped his groin.
With his history of groin injuries, including this season’s, it was quite the scare for Lakers fans, especially with the playoffs right around the corner.
Luckily, thanks to his boisterous activity on the bench once he was subbed out, mixed with comments from Luka and Redick saying he’s fine, it became clear that whatever LeBron tweaked is nothing to be concerned about.

Huge night for Lakers and JJ
Tonight, the Lakers accomplished something they hadn’t done since 2012. By locking up the 3rd seed, they secured homecourt advantage in the first round of the playoffs.
It was also the Lakers’ first time winning 50 games in a season since the 2019-20 season, where they won the title. Fifty wins is important for more than one reason. JJ Redick accomplishing that feat in his first season with zero prior experience is remarkable.
